Excel设置天数怎么做?如何计算日期差?
作者:佚名|分类:EXCEL|浏览:176|发布时间:2025-04-03 01:29:20
Excel设置天数怎么做?如何计算日期差?
在Excel中,日期和时间是常用的数据类型,对于处理时间相关的数据,设置天数和计算日期差是基本且实用的技能。以下将详细介绍如何在Excel中设置天数以及如何计算日期差。
一、Excel设置天数
在Excel中,设置天数通常指的是将日期转换为天数,或者将天数转换为日期。以下是一些常见的方法:
1. 将日期转换为天数
Excel将日期存储为从1900年1月1日到当前日期的总天数。要计算从特定日期到当前日期的天数,可以使用以下公式:
```excel
=DATEDIF(开始日期, NOW(), "D")
```
这里,“开始日期”是你想要转换的日期,“NOW()”是当前日期,"D"表示返回天数。
2. 将天数转换为日期
如果你有一列天数,想要将其转换为日期,可以使用以下公式:
```excel
=开始日期 + 天数
```
这里,“开始日期”是你想要从哪个日期开始计算,“天数”是你想要增加的天数。
二、如何计算日期差
在Excel中,计算两个日期之间的差值非常简单,可以使用以下方法:
1. 使用公式计算日期差
使用`DATE`和`EOMONTH`函数可以计算两个日期之间的天数差:
```excel
=DATEDIF(开始日期, 结束日期, "D")
```
或者,如果你想要得到精确的天数,包括部分天数,可以使用以下公式:
```excel
=结束日期 开始日期
```
2. 使用日期减法
直接在两个日期之间减去,Excel会自动计算出天数差:
```excel
=结束日期 开始日期
```
三、实例操作
以下是一个简单的实例,展示如何在Excel中设置天数和计算日期差:
1. 打开Excel,创建一个新的工作表。
2. 在A列输入开始日期,例如:`2023-01-01`。
3. 在B列输入天数,例如:`30`。
4. 在C列输入结束日期,使用公式`=A2+B2`,这将计算出结束日期。
5. 在D列输入另一个开始日期,例如:`2023-01-15`。
6. 在E列输入另一个结束日期,例如:`2023-01-30`。
7. 在F列计算两个日期之间的天数差,使用公式`=E2-D2`。
四、相关问答
相关问答1:如何将Excel中的日期格式设置为中文格式?
1. 在Excel中,选择“文件”菜单,然后点击“选项”。
2. 在弹出的“Excel选项”窗口中,选择“高级”选项卡。
3. 在“使用以下格式和编辑选项”部分,找到“日期格式”。
4. 点击下拉菜单,选择“中文格式”。
5. 点击“确定”保存设置。
相关问答2:如何将Excel中的日期转换为星期?
1. 在Excel中,选择包含日期的单元格。
2. 在“开始”选项卡中,找到“文本格式”组。
3. 点击“数字格式”下拉菜单,选择“自定义”。
4. 在“类型”框中输入以下代码:`"ddd"`,其中`ddd`表示星期。
5. 点击“确定”保存设置。
相关问答3:如何快速填充日期序列?
1. 在Excel中,选择一个单元格,输入第一个日期。
2. 将鼠标放在单元格的右下角,直到鼠标变成一个黑色十字。
3. 按住鼠标左键,向下拖动以填充日期序列。
4. 释放鼠标左键,Excel将自动填充日期序列。
通过以上步骤,你可以在Excel中轻松设置天数和计算日期差,这将大大提高你在处理时间相关数据时的效率。